Comparative Investigations on the Metabolism of the Herbicide 2-(2,4-Dichlorophenoxy)-propionic Acid in Plants and Cultured Cells of Tomato

The metabolism of [1-14C]2-(2,4-dichlorophenoxy)-propionic acid was studied in excised plants and cell suspension cultures of tomato. It was rapidly taken up and metabolized by both the plants and the cultured cells. The metabolites, isolated by extraction with aqueous acetone, separated and purified by TLC and HPLC, were identified by chemical and spectrometric methods. Conjugates with carbohydrates were detected. Glucose, diglucose as the main conjugating moiety, and triglucose were found as carbohydrate components within the conjugates. Almost the same conjugates occurred in plants and cultured cells.
